Thats Trafalgar square for me. The simple reason for this is not only its location near other tourist spots, but also for its liveliness.

trafalgar squareIf you look at it, its only a square in front of the galleries with some fountains and a historic memorial. But for a stranger to the city, not plugged into the London life, this place is buzzing with activity always.

A couple of weeks ago, had gone there without any agenda in mind. And lo and behold, the whole place was turned into a musical melee. With steel orchestras from all over the place performing enthralling music pieces one after the other. my favorite, of course was the Croydon steel orchestra.

Then a few weeks after that the India festival was kicked off in the square.

Each place of interest in London has its own plus points. Trafalgar square’s plus point is … Life.